"We'll have Frostbite-powered games in 2013 that will _require_ a 64-bit OS," announced Johan Andersson - Rendering Architect at DICE who is worked on Frostbite and Battlefield 3 and is working on future DICE/EA games
DICE is no stranger to pushing the limits with the game engine – for the PC version Battlefield 3 dropped support for Windows XP requiring either Vista or Windows 7. Many Battlefield 3 players upgraded their systems so they could be ready to play the game. This move to supp...

Yesterday, Valve released the BETA 14 update for Counter-Strike: Global Offensive.
Below is the changelog:
Gameplay
• Tweaks to the recoil model based on player feedback.
• Decreased the throw velocity for Incendiary and Molotov grenades. They can no longer be thrown far enough to block terrorists from leaving spawn in Inferno.
• Removed the ability to exploit the radar data.

Over 40 million gamers are playing one of the releases of Call of Duty. Discussed during the recent Activision earnings call, the breakdown of monthly active users in December by title for the five most recent releases are:
-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 3 - 20 million
- Call of Duty: Black Ops - 10 million
-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 - 5 million
- Call of Duty: World at War - 1 million
- Call of Duty: Modern Warfare - 1.5 million
